Plough Monday has passed and gone, this one spent the day quite literally as the vegetable patch was in need of some tender loving care, financial security has made me idle upon that front so change again forces a valuable reconnection to the land, the soil turned and the labours of Cain have prepared the ground and greenhouse for a hopeful bounty in the leaner times to come.
Many agricultural customs still have those roots within the traditional craft, the actual doing aids the soul and the mind in an understanding of the subtleties and reasons for them, although Horse drawn team and garlanded plough were replaced by eager woodsman,spade and fork, the task of turning soil and feeding the earth becomes a greater ritual that is indeed reflected within the heavens as the old man pushes his own plough across the sky, That in itself brings strength to the back and much joy to the heart.

Star crossed Serpent vol1 -Shani Oates.

Another long awaited gem of wisdom from the Maid of the Clan of Tubal Cain.
Shani has always given those true seekers of knowledge her time, wisdom and patience, and this is once more revealed in this first volume which I again have been privileged to read prior to publication.
It contains material by three successive generations of the Clan, Robert Cochrane, Evan J Jones and of course Shani herself, there is also a rare gem of a piece written by the Current Magister of the Clan- Robin The Dart. Some of this material has previously been published yet it has not really been edited correctly in those publications, so I would say, forget much of which you know of RC an EJJ's writings available in other books and read this which has been edited correctly and with the correct authority to do so. The reader will find that it makes far more sense than previously.
I will not elude to the various chapters contained for at this time I am unsure as to what is contained within this volume, although I will say that it is marvelous to see the evolution of this closed group through the successive generations, all things must move forward and evolve or become stale and die, this book acknowledges the stream from which it came in no small way, yet it shows how the participants look very much to the future and embrace the craft as a constantly growing, moving and living thing.
